【如何如何成为黑客】“如何如何成为黑客”这个标题虽然有些重复,但其核心在于探讨一个人如何进入黑客领域。黑客一词在大众眼中常带有负面色彩,但实际上,黑客精神更多指的是对技术的探索、解决问题的能力以及对系统深入理解的兴趣。成为一名真正的黑客,不仅需要技术能力,还需要持续学习和道德意识。
一、
要成为黑客,首先要明确自己的目标:是出于兴趣、职业发展还是安全研究?不同目的决定了你应选择的学习路径。黑客并不是一夜之间就能成为的,它是一个长期积累的过程。以下是一些关键步骤:
1. 掌握基础编程语言:如Python、C、Java等。
2. 了解操作系统原理:尤其是Linux系统。
3. 学习网络知识:包括TCP/IP、HTTP、DNS等协议。
4. 熟悉网络安全概念:如防火墙、加密、漏洞利用等。
5. 参与实践项目:通过CTF比赛、开源项目等方式提升技能。
6. 遵守法律与道德规范:黑客行为必须合法合规,不能用于非法目的。
二、学习路径表格
阶段 | 学习内容 | 目标 | 推荐资源 |
第一阶段 | 编程基础(Python/C) | 理解编程逻辑与语法 | Codecademy、LeetCode、《Python编程从入门到实践》 |
第二阶段 | 操作系统原理(Linux) | 熟悉命令行操作与系统管理 | Linux Command Line and Shell Scripting、Ubuntu教程 |
第三阶段 | 网络基础(TCP/IP、HTTP) | 理解网络通信机制 | Cisco Networking Academy、《计算机网络》(谢希仁) |
第四阶段 | 安全基础(防火墙、加密) | 了解安全防护机制 | Wireshark、Kali Linux、《网络安全基础》 |
第五阶段 | 实战演练(CTF、渗透测试) | 提升实际操作能力 | CTFtime、Hack The Box、TryHackMe |
第六阶段 | 法律与伦理 | 明确黑客行为边界 | 《黑客与画家》、网络安全相关法律法规 |
三、注意事项
- 避免非法入侵:即使技术再高,也不能触碰法律红线。
- 保持好奇心:黑客精神的核心是不断探索与学习。
- 加入社区:参与技术论坛、线下活动,与其他黑客交流经验。
- 持续更新知识:技术更新快,需不断学习新工具与新技术。
总之,“如何如何成为黑客”并非一个简单的答案,而是一个持续成长的过程。只要你有热情、有毅力,并且始终以合法、道德的方式进行探索,你就有可能真正成为一名优秀的黑客。